Yes, and what's more interesting is that Shibendu is virtually the only person whom that site says anything bad about. The writer is very quick to make an issue out of Shibendu's alleged use of bad language, but he does not even mention Ashoke Chatterjee's heavy smoking, something which any potential initiate would want to know before visiting him.

The writer does not mention the controversy surrounding Hariharananda's claimed status as a direct disciple of Sri Yukteswar, but is very quick to mention rumours surrounding Shibendu.

On the issue of Shibendu's teachings, he (Shibendu) has a Bengali notebook written by Satya Charan Lahiri detailing how the Kriya's should be practiced. I believe Shibendu has offered to show this notebook to anyone concerned about his teaching of the techniques, but I do not know if any Bengali initiate has ever studied it and confirmed the accuracy of his teachings.

I do not know of any way of confirming the accuracy of Satya Charan Lahiri's teaching.

If that site was really intended as a resource for those looking for a kriya path, why does it avoid any controversy except in the case of Shibendu? To me the site looks like a piece of propaganda.
